Understanding the Manual J Load Calculation
The Manual J load calculation, developed by the Air Conditioning Contractors of America, is a standardized method used to determine the heating and cooling requirements for a building. Unlike relying on the “rule of thumb,” this method calculates HVAC loads based on multiple precise factors such as:
- Climate and temperature conditions
- Building materials and insulation levels
- Home orientation and square footage
- Occupancy and internal heat gain
By using a Manual J calculator, HVAC contractors can design systems that meet the specific cooling load estimator values for Florida’s demanding climate. This approach ensures accurate sizing, improves system performance, and minimizes long-term operational costs. Improperly sized HVAC units can result in poor energy efficiency, higher utility bills, and reduced indoor comfort.

Ensuring Optimal Performance
Installing an HVAC system without considering the Manual J load residential calculation may result in poor performance. An undersized air conditioning (AC) unit will struggle to cool the space adequately, leading to discomfort and potential equipment failure due to overworking. Conversely, an oversized unit may cycle on and off frequently, failing to remove humidity effectively and causing temperature imbalances.
By factoring in residential heat load analysis, professionals can install HVAC systems that deliver precise temperature control, enhanced humidity regulation, and improved indoor air quality standards. A properly sized unit contributes to a balanced air distribution system, optimizing airflow and preventing discomfort.
Florida’s Unique Climate Challenges
Florida’s climate poses specific challenges due to its high temperatures, humidity, and hurricane risks. Without a proper Manual J heat load calculation in Florida, the HVAC system may not be adequately equipped to handle these challenges. For example, improper sizing may lead to excessive humidity levels, increasing the chances of mold growth and indoor air quality issues. Moreover, Florida’s building codes require compliance with energy efficiency standards, making the Manual J residential calculation an essential component of code compliance.
